# Get objective context diagnostics

> Returns the context-usage breakdown measured for the objective's most recent iteration: character lengths per context component (system prompt, memory appendices, tool definitions, messages by role) alongside the iteration's input token counts.

    ObjectiveDiagnostics:
      required:
        - contextLengths
        - inputTokens
        - cachedInputTokens
      type: object
      properties:
        contextLengths:
          readOnly: true
          allOf:
            - $ref: '#/components/schemas/ContextLengths'
          description: Measured character lengths per context component.
        inputTokens:
          readOnly: true
          type: integer
          description: >-
            Input tokens reported by the LLM provider for the iteration's
            completion.
          format: int32
        cachedInputTokens:
          readOnly: true
          type: integer
          description: |-
            The portion of input_tokens served from the provider's prompt cache.
             Lets clients distinguish "big but cached" from "big and paid fresh
             every iteration".
          format: int32
      description: >-
        ObjectiveDiagnostics is the context-usage breakdown measured for a
        single
         iteration at request-assembly time. It reports how much of the context
         window each component occupies so tool parameters, memory cascades, and
         prompts can be tuned against real token usage.

    ContextLengths:
      required:
        - systemPrompt
        - skillsMemory
        - episodicMemory
        - availableTools
        - toolDefinitions
        - userMessages
        - assistantMessages
        - toolResults
      type: object
      properties:
        systemPrompt:
          readOnly: true
          type: integer
          description: >-
            Character length of the objective's base system prompt (rendered
            variation
             template). Not tokens -- see the message comment.
          format: int32
        skillsMemory:
          readOnly: true
          type: integer
          description: >-
            Character length of the skills memory appendix attached to the
            system prompt.
          format: int32
        episodicMemory:
          readOnly: true
          type: integer
          description: >-
            Character length of the episodic memory appendix attached to the
            system prompt.
          format: int32
        availableTools:
          readOnly: true
          type: integer
          description: >-
            Character length of the discoverable/available-tools appendix
            attached to the
             system prompt.
          format: int32
        toolDefinitions:
          readOnly: true
          type: integer
          description: >-
            Character length of the serialized tool definitions sent with the
            completion
             request (names, descriptions, and JSON-schema parameters).
          format: int32
        userMessages:
          readOnly: true
          type: integer
          description: Character length of the chat history messages with the user role.
          format: int32
        assistantMessages:
          readOnly: true
          type: integer
          description: >-
            Character length of the chat history messages with the assistant
            role.
          format: int32
        toolResults:
          readOnly: true
          type: integer
          description: Character length of the tool results present in the chat history.
          format: int32
      description: >-
        ContextLengths is the measured character length of each distinct
        component
         of an iteration's assembled context window. Values are raw character
         lengths of the component as assembled into the request — token estimates
         are derived by the client against input_tokens (component share =
         component length / sum of all lengths).

         New components are added as new fields — wire-compatible; absent
         components read as 0.
